15
B. Komponen-komponen bahasa pemrograman
imperatif
Berikut
ini
akan
dijelaskan
komponen-komponen bahasa
pemrograman
imperatif.
Beberapa komponen mutlak ada
(seperti
nama), beberapa
yang
lain
bisa
dihilangkan, tetapi akan mengurangi readability dan writability suatu program.
Nama
Nama
adalah
barisan
karakter
yang
diasosiasikan
dengan
suatu
entiti
dalam
sebuah program. Hal-hal yang harus dipertimbangkan mengenai nama:
Karakter-karakter
yang
diijinkan
untuk
membentuk
nama.
Mengijinkan
karakter-karakter aneh akan mengurangi readability dan writability.
Panjang
maksimum
yang
diijinkan
untuk
nama
dapat
menurunkan
readability jika terlalu panjang atau terlalu pendek.
Pembedaan huruf besar dan kecil
Kata-kata
baku
(reserved
words),
yaitu
kata-kata
yang
tidak
boleh
didefinisikan ulang dalam program.
Variabel
Variabel
adalah
sebuah
nama
yang
diasosiasikan dengan
sel
memori
tertentu.
Atribut-atribut variabel yang penting diperhatikan adalah:
Alamat/referensi memori yang ditunjuk oleh nama variabel tersebut
Tipe data,
Nilai, yaitu isi dari sel memori yang ditunjuknya
Masa aktif variabel (lifetime).
|